NSW Digital Drivers Licence a huge success with half of all drivers using one thanks to COVID

NSW has a huge claim to digital and innovation fame thanks to the success of the Service NSW app and the in-build Digital Drivers Licence which is now used by half of all drivers in the state.

Launched fully a little over a year ago, the Service NSW app allows NSW drivers to add their licence to the app digitally so it can be used as their ID and Drivers Licence when pulled over.

While other states are still in the middle of trials, or planning their move to digital licences, New South Wales has uniquely taken advantage of the COVID situation by building out the most advanced Government Services app in Australia. A single app where you can do QR code venue checkins, find your digital licences, and redeem government vouchers.

Minister for Digital and Minister for Customer Service Victor Dominello said “There are about 5 million active Service NSW app users and the app is fast becoming a one-stop shop digital wallet, providing fast and easy access to a range of services including COVID Safe check-ins and Dine & Discover vouchers.” 

Of the five million Service NSW app users, three million have added a digital drivers licence, a figure which represents 53% of all licences issued in NSW.

Currently you can add Fishing licences, Boat licences even RSA certificates to the app, with the NSW Government working to add more licences, as well as trialling the Digital photo card, and digitising Trade licences too.

Blacktown tops the list of postcodes using a Digital Drivers Licence with almost 20,000 users while Dubbo is the biggest regional area – which makes sense given that’s one location the Licence was trialled originally a few years ago.
